Job Description

Drive the marketing leadership for a multi-brand tea portfolio with end-to-end strategy, P&L ownership, and cross-channel activation.

  • Lead annual strategic planning and business reviews, integrating consumer insights, competitive analysis, and financial performance.
  • Own the end‑to‑end strategy and performance for a multi‑brand tea portfolio, ensuring clear brand roles, differentiated positioning, and sustainable growth plans.
  • Manage the health and long-term equity of each tea brand – balancing investment, innovation, and market prioritization across the portfolio.
  • Lead the development of integrated brand marketing campaigns across multiple channels. Ensure consistent expression of brand identity across packaging, comms, visual identity, and storytelling.
  • Own the e-commerce growth agenda for the tea portfolio across direct-to-consumer, marketplaces (e.g., Amazon), retailer.com, and quick commerce partners.
  • Partner with digital commerce teams to lead the e-commerce strategy through execution then optimization: product detail pages, brand stores, search strategy, ratings & reviews, content development, and performance analytics.
  • Lead e-commerce portfolio innovation and digital first activation plans, ensuring brands are positioned for success in high-growth online channels.
  • Build strong cross-market relationships to serve as a central point of connection between international innovation team and US in market execution teams to drive US innovation and portfolio optimization while ensuring communication flows both ways.
  • Lead and mentor associate brand manager to build marketing capability within the team and readiness for promotion.
  • Collaborate with Sales teams to develop retail strategies, customer presentations, shopper marketing initiatives, and in market activations.
  • Must-have: 5-8 years in brand management with portfolio experience and demonstrated P&L management.
  • Demonstrated capability in e-commerce, digital marketing, or omnichannel strategy.
  • Excellent leadership, communication, and project management skills.
  • Experience collaborating and influencing in a matrixed, global organization.
  • People management
  • Experience managing external agency partners
  • Bachelors Degree in Marketing, Business Administration, Communications, or related field (MBA preferred)
  • 5-8 years’ of experience in brand management (portfolio management preferred)
